(HURON EAST, ON) – Huron County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) has charged a resident of Vanastra with Operation While Impaired stemming from a traffic complaint investigated by police.
On Monday, July 25, 2022 at approximately 2:44 p.m. Huron County OPP officers received a report of a male passed out in the driver’s seat of a parked vehicle on 12th Street in Vanastra. Officers arrived on scene shortly thereafter and located the driver in question.
The investigating officer noted the driver was displaying signs of impairment through a drug thus he was placed under arrest. The driver was subsequently transported to the London OPP Detachment where a Drug Recognition Expert completed further testing. The driver was ultimately deemed to be impaired by a drug and was charged.
Dave WEBB, 50 years of age from Vanastra has been charged with Operation While Impaired. He was subsequently released from custody with a court appearance scheduled for September 19, 2022 at the Ontario Court of Justice – Goderich.
